Burning DVDs
I have an Aopen dual layer dvd burner. What do you guys use to burn movies on to dvds? I have nero 6 ultra and it doesnt work, it says that all my files are incompatible. I just want to put full length avi movies on a dvd. Thanks!

Re: Burning DVDs
I user Nero 7 premium and that allows me to burn avi files to DVD. There should be a choice that says "Make Your Own-DVD" and you can import avi, mpeg, etc files onto a DVD.
